Learning outcomes

After a successfully completed course the student should be able to:

  • identify the purpose and function of various structures,
  • analyse rods, shafts, beams and simple trusses with respect to internal forces, stresses and deformations,
  • apply the handbook solutions for beams,
  • design structures to avoid failure by plastic deformations and elastic instability.

Content

Axially loaded rods. Linear elastic material. Simple trusses. Torsion of circular shafts. Bending of beams. Elastic instability of beams. Design requirements.

Instruction

Lectures, lessons, written assignments and laboratory work.

Assessment

Assignments and laboratory work (1 credit), written examination (9 credits).
